Vitamin,Minerals and Metal Testing

Definition:Tests measuring essential vitamins, minerals, and metals to assess nutritional status and detect deficiencies or toxic exposures.

Sample Material:

Vitamin Panel (Blood): 8 ml serum + 6 ml EDTA blood (2 tubes); keep light-protected and send immediately.

Mineral Analysis (Whole Blood): 5 ml whole blood in a metal-free tube.

Mineral/Metal Analysis (Serum/Plasma): 5 ml serum or plasma.

Mineral Analysis (Hair): Approx. 30 g untreated, non-colored hair; preferably washed with baby shampoo for 2 weeks.

Method: ECL, EIA, HPLC, LCMS, LIA, ICPMS

Turnaround Time: Vitamins up to 10 days, Metal/Mineral panels up to 14 days

Metabolic Screening Tests

Definition: Tests assessing metabolic function and disorders.

Sample Material: A few drops of blood (heel or vein) collected on a special filter card, 36–72 hours after birth.

Method: Dried samples are tested using Tandem MS/MS and Capillary Electrophoresis.

Turnaround Time: 5-7 Days for Newborn Screening
